目的:探讨临床型磁共振成像仪用于动物实验成像扫描参数的优化。材料和方法:利用1.5T磁共振成像仪对不同部位接种的52只兔VX2肿瘤模型进行常规自旋回波(T1WI,T2WI)及梯度回波扫描,并进行Gd-DTPA和铁剂增强扫描,比较各种序列图像质量并比较不同部位肿瘤/组织对比信噪比。结果:T2WI和增强扫描可以提供较好的肿瘤病灶的组织对比显示。结论:选择适当的成像参数可以在临床型磁共振成像仪上获得较好的动物图像。
Purpose: To evaluate the effects of different scan sequences used in animal experiment on a clinical MRI scanner. Materials and Methods: 52 rabbits with VX2 tumor in different anatomy sites were scanned in different sequences with a 1.5T MRI scanner. Gd - DTPA and SPIO were also administrated. The tissue contrast ratio between tumor and normal tissue were compared. Results: T2WI and contrast scan can well show tumors in different sites. Conclusion: Optimal selection of imaging parameter can also give high quality images on clinical 1.5T MRI in animal experiment.
